Output f11424412d0a641568b39fe3cdda3688e543b1e23c65ee832868e332668284d4:16

value
24766800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24eda665030e57d367b2906e8b289cd4655bc0b9 OP_EQUALVERIFY OP_CHECKSIG
address
14NG27itsV1heTxNkHKXqYHWv8oMACdT9q
transaction
f11424412d0a641568b39fe3cdda3688e543b1e23c65ee832868e332668284d4
spent
true